Transaction 576128b59fc83d37de4b69aa0a77f13892a396b2a910b838e3443c6618cded3c

100 Input
1 Outputs
  • 576128b59fc83d37de4b69aa0a77f13892a396b2a910b838e3443c6618cded3c:0
  • value  340444739
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h